Output 2fbafebfef63f0db53e67a4ab1896858e3e6fdde39089e48e10d5323f49cb5aa:100

value
5639095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15909424530efc4289b7faafffd53b6629020ff8 OP_EQUAL
address
33f3K5JLt3pCWdBSyx7Rhec1adLijJco86
transaction
2fbafebfef63f0db53e67a4ab1896858e3e6fdde39089e48e10d5323f49cb5aa
spent
true